MUHC patient who survived an extremely rare heart complication

MUHC patient Karl Gauvin suffered a rare heart complication called a Ventricular Septal Rupture, which some describe as an exploding heart. The uncommon complication, also known as a VSR, has a low survival rate, but Gauvin survived to talk about the experience.

Quebec government lays out its youth priorities

The Quebec government has laid out a plan of five priorities it will work on regarding the province’s youth: health, education, citizenship, employment and entrepreneurship.

Experts warn to avoid giving gambling gifts this holiday season

Researchers are reminding people to avoid giving lottery tickets or gambling gifts to minors over the holidays, calling it risky.
